Abstract

This paper enhances earlier work on random selection and forwarding, which is a probabilistic forwarding protocol for wireless relay networks. We have extended the system model to account for more realistic scenarios and we have applied the framework to the conventional first-in first-out forwarding technique, which we use as a reference for comparison. Most importantly, we have analyzed the asymptotic behavior of the packet erasure probability and we have derived expressions which shed more light on the interplay between the various network parameters and their impact on the packet erasure probability.
